MODULE 1: INTRODUCTION TO SUPPLY CHAIN ANALYTICS
1. What is supply chain analytics?
ANSWER ✓ The application of statistical techniques, data mining, predictive modeling,
and optimization methods to analyze and improve supply chain operations and
decision-making.
2. What are the four main types of supply chain analytics?
ANSWER ✓ Descriptive, diagnostic, predictive, and prescriptive analytics.
3. What does descriptive analytics focus on?
ANSWER ✓ Answering "what happened?" by analyzing historical data to identify
patterns and trends in supply chain operations.
4. Give an example of diagnostic analytics in supply chain.
ANSWER ✓ Determining why a specific supplier's on-time delivery rate dropped by 15%
last quarter by analyzing related variables like weather, production issues, or
transportation delays.
5. What is the primary goal of predictive analytics?
ANSWER ✓ Answering "what will happen?" by using historical data to forecast future
events such as demand, supplier performance, or potential disruptions.
6. What does prescriptive analytics recommend?
ANSWER ✓ It recommends specific actions to optimize outcomes, answering "what
should we do?" based on predictive insights and business constraints.
7. What is the bullwhip effect?
ANSWER ✓ The phenomenon where small fluctuations in consumer demand cause
increasingly larger fluctuations in orders as they move up the supply chain.
8. How can analytics help reduce the bullwhip effect?
ANSWER ✓ By improving demand forecasting accuracy, enabling information sharing
across the supply chain, and optimizing inventory policies.
, 9. Define supply chain visibility.
ANSWER ✓ The ability to track and monitor supply chain activities, from raw materials to
final delivery, in real-time or near real-time.
10. What are the key performance indicators (KPIs) commonly used in supply chain
analytics?
ANSWER ✓ On-time delivery rate, inventory turnover, fill rate, cash-to-cash cycle time,
perfect order rate, and supply chain cost as a percentage of sales.
MODULE 2: DATA MANAGEMENT FOR SUPPLY CHAIN
11. What is the difference between structured and unstructured data in supply chain?
ANSWER ✓ Structured data is organized in predefined formats (e.g., databases,
spreadsheets with order quantities), while unstructured data lacks predefined format
(e.g., supplier emails, social media sentiment, PDF invoices).
12. What is ETL in data management?
ANSWER ✓ Extract, Transform, Load - the process of extracting data from various
sources, transforming it into a usable format, and loading it into a data warehouse.
13. Why is data quality important for supply chain analytics?
ANSWER ✓ Poor data quality leads to inaccurate analyses, wrong decisions, increased
costs, and missed opportunities. Garbage in, garbage out.
14. What are common data quality issues in supply chain?
ANSWER ✓ Duplicate records, missing values, inconsistent formats, outdated
information, and inaccurate measurements.
15. What is master data management (MDM) in supply chain?
ANSWER ✓ The process of creating and maintaining a single, accurate, consistent view
of critical supply chain entities like customers, products, suppliers, and locations.
16. What is a data warehouse?
ANSWER ✓ A centralized repository that stores integrated data from multiple sources
for reporting and analysis.
17. What is the difference between a data warehouse and a data lake?
ANSWER ✓ Data warehouses store structured, processed data for specific purposes,
while data lakes store raw data in various formats (structured, semi-structured,
unstructured) for future use.
18. What is real-time data in supply chain?
ANSWER ✓ Data that is collected and processed immediately as events occur, such as
GPS tracking of shipments or IoT sensor readings from warehouse equipment.
